!!!Wildgans, Friedrich
b. Vienna, June 5, 1913,
d. Moedling (Lower Austria), Nov. 7, 1965, composer, clarinettist. Son
of Anton Wildgans; taught at the Salzburg Mozarteum College of Music;
clarinettist at the Vienna State Opera and the Vienna Burgtheater from
1936-1939; politically persecuted and detained from 1940-1945; teacher
at the Vienna Academy of Music from 1950-1965 (Professor from 1957);
President of the International Society of Modern Music from 1948.
!Works
Der Diktator, 1933 (operetta); Der Baum der Erkenntnis, 1935
(opera). - Symphonic works, concertos for clarinet, chamber, film and
incidental music. - __Publication:__ Die Entwicklung der Musik in
Oesterreich im 20. Jahrhundert, 1950.
